Action item from the Examguard incident review: the proctoring queue backed up when session validation retried indefinitely against a stalled worker pool. Priya owns adding a retry cap and dead-letter path by next sprint. We also need dashboards for queue depth per exam cohort. Full timeline and remediation tracking live on the internal wiki page.

runbook for tagug-hafog: https://jira.lumiclabs.internal/projects/pages/pages/9773c0d8

# Service Accounts: String Extraction

The `extract-i18n` script pulls translatable strings from all Bramblewick repos and pushes them to the Glossa service. It runs under the `i18n-extractor` service account. Do not run it under your personal account; Glossa rate-limits individual users aggressively. The account has write access to the staging catalog only. Set the token in your shell before invoking the script. The current staging token is below.

API key for kahap-kafog: zpat15_6qzxZ7YR8aDwjmp

## Tuning

The Smeltwick thumbnail queue balances worker concurrency against memory pressure from large source images. Raising concurrency improves throughput for small assets but risks OOM kills when several oversized uploads land together, which is why the defaults are deliberately conservative. Before proposing changes at the weekly sync, please run the `bench/burst` scenario and attach the p95 numbers, since past adjustments without that data caused two regressions. The current defaults are as follows.

tuning table, bagug-yahop:
QUOTAS = {
    "druwyn": 2,
    "ralael": 10,
}

# Break-Glass — InkPress Markdown Pipeline

Scope: support team only. Use when the InkPress rendering pipeline is down and admin auth is unavailable.

Steps: confirm outage in the status channel, page the duty engineer, then open the emergency console on the Verlow node. Stop the render workers before touching config. Do not restart the sanitizer mid-job. The console asks for the break-glass passphrase before granting access; log every action afterward. Current passphrase for the console prompt is listed directly below.

unlock words, fawig-bagef: olidor-holir-istox-holath-tamys-quenion-giliel